The Ours and I booked two flights to Luxembourg today to visit my folks - one with Ryanair in April to Frankfurt Hahn and one with Luxair in July direct to Luxembourg airport.
I'm not sure why I continue to be so jammy with Ryanair flights but the combined total for two adults was 65 euro. That was of course without hold luggage (28 euro) with airport check in (16 euro). Suffice to say the extras aren't worth it when they cost nearly as much as the flight itself.
The Luxair flight was 227 euro for both of us - sounds expensive at face value but the cheapest priced tickets I've ever found with the airline are 200 euro each. Throw in a direct route to Lux airport, comfy leather seats, a tasty meal and hold luggage galore and it's not too shabby.
